The diagnostic sequence determines everything in Pandora. EZ Open performs the manual release test first on every won't-open call in Pandora, OH. The emergency release cord is pulled to disconnect the door from the opener trolley in Pandora. The door is manually lifted in Pandora, OH. If the door lifts easily and holds its position, the opener is the source of the problem in Pandora. If the door is very heavy or won't hold a raised position, the spring has failed and the opener symptom is a consequence of the spring failure in Pandora, OH. If the door won't move at all manually, the door is physically stuck from a cable failure, track obstruction, or off-track condition in Pandora. Three completely different repair paths determined by a thirty-second test in Pandora, OH. This test is why EZ Open doesn't replace the opener when the spring is the problem in Pandora.

Every Cause of a Garage Door That Won't Open

Every Cause of a Garage Door That Won't Open in Pandora, OH

Broken Spring — Door Too Heavy for the Opener in Pandora

A broken torsion spring removes the counterbalancing force that makes the door movable by the opener in Pandora, OH. The opener provides 10 to 20 pounds of net lifting force against a counterbalanced door in Pandora. Without spring counterbalancing, the opener is trying to lift 150 to 400 pounds with 10 to 20 pounds of force in Pandora, OH. The manual release test reveals a heavy door that won't hold its position in Pandora. A visible gap in the torsion spring coil confirms the break in Pandora, OH.

Broken or Disconnected Cable — Door Jammed in Track in Pandora, OH

A broken cable allows one side of the door to drop, tilting the door in the track in Pandora. The tilted door is physically jammed against the track walls and can't travel in either direction in Pandora, OH. The manual release test reveals a door that won't move at all in Pandora. Inspection finds a loose cable at the bottom corner of the lower side in Pandora, OH. Cable replacement and spring assessment are required in Pandora.

Opener Component Failure — Motor, Logic Board, or Drive in Pandora, OH

A failed opener component prevents the opener from producing the force needed to move the door in Pandora. The manual release test reveals a door that lifts easily and holds its position in Pandora, OH. The door hardware is functioning correctly in Pandora. The opener is the source of the symptom in Pandora, OH. Component assessment identifies the specific failed component in Pandora.

Disconnected Trolley Carriage — The Most Overlooked Cause in Pandora, OH

The emergency release cord disconnects the trolley carriage from the trolley in Pandora. If the carriage was disconnected and not reconnected, the opener runs the trolley along the rail while the carriage and door sit stationary in Pandora, OH. The door appears completely unopened and unresponsive in Pandora. The manual release test reveals a door that lifts easily because the carriage is already disconnected in Pandora, OH. Reconnecting the carriage to the trolley resolves the symptom immediately in Pandora. No component is damaged or failed in Pandora, OH.

Door Off Track — Physical Blockage in Travel Path in Pandora

A door that has come off its track has a roller outside the track channel creating a physical blockage in Pandora, OH. The door can't travel in either direction through the blockage in Pandora. The manual release test reveals a door that won't move at all in Pandora, OH. Visual inspection finds the roller or rollers outside the track channel in Pandora. Off-track repair with cause identification is required before the door can open correctly in Pandora, OH.

Dead Remote Battery — Check This First in Pandora

A dead remote battery produces a door that doesn't respond to the remote in Pandora, OH. The wall button will operate the door normally in Pandora. If the door opens with the wall button but not the remote, replace the remote battery before calling for service in Pandora, OH. A new battery resolves this in approximately two minutes in Pandora. If the door doesn't respond to either the remote or the wall button, the problem is in the opener or door hardware and a service call is warranted in Pandora, OH.

Frozen Floor Seal — Cold Weather Specific in Pandora, OH

In cold climates, water from condensation or melting snow freezes at the contact point between the door's bottom seal and the garage floor overnight in Pandora. The frozen bond holds the door to the floor despite the opener providing its normal lifting force in Pandora, OH. The manual release test typically reveals a door that's very difficult to lift manually as the ice bond resists upward force in Pandora. Gentle heat application at the floor seal breaks the ice bond in most cases in Pandora, OH. Do not run the opener repeatedly against a frozen door in Pandora.

Track Obstruction or Damage — Blocking Roller Travel in Pandora, OH

An object in the track, debris accumulation at a specific point, or a bent track section narrows the channel below the roller diameter in Pandora. The door opens to the obstruction point and stops in Pandora, OH. The manual release test may show the door lifting partially and then stopping at the obstruction in Pandora. Track clearing or track repair is required to restore full travel in Pandora, OH.

What to Do Before EZ Open Arrives

What to Do Before EZ Open Arrives in Pandora, OH

Try the Wall Button and Check the Remote Battery in Pandora

Before any other action, try the wall button inside the garage in Pandora, OH. If the wall button opens the door, the problem is with the remote rather than the door or opener in Pandora. Replace the remote battery first in Pandora, OH. If the wall button also produces no response, the problem is in the opener or door hardware and EZ Open's service is needed in Pandora.

Check Whether the Emergency Release Was Left Disconnected in Pandora, OH

Look at the opener trolley and the carriage bracket that connects to the door in Pandora. If the carriage hook is hanging freely rather than engaged in the trolley, the emergency release was pulled and not reconnected in Pandora, OH. Pull the red emergency release cord toward the door to re-engage the carriage in Pandora. If the door then opens with the opener, no repair was needed in Pandora, OH.

Look at the Spring Above the Door for a Visible Gap in Pandora

Look at the torsion spring on the shaft above the door opening in Pandora, OH. A broken spring has a visible gap in the otherwise continuous coil where the wire separated in Pandora. If a gap is visible, do not attempt to open the door in Pandora, OH. Call EZ Open for same-day broken spring repair in Pandora.

Do Not Force the Door in Pandora, OH

Running the opener repeatedly against a door that won't open risks stripping the drive gear in Pandora. Manually pulling a door that's jammed from a cable failure or off-track condition can damage the panel at the force application point in Pandora, OH. Forcing a door with a broken cable can release the door suddenly in Pandora. The cost of the forced damage adds to whatever the original repair cost would have been in Pandora, OH.

How to Access the Garage Safely if You Absolutely Must in Pandora

If you must access the garage before EZ Open arrives in Pandora, OH, use the external keyed emergency release if your door has one in Pandora. If not, use the manual release cord carefully with at least one other person present in Pandora, OH. With a broken spring, the door is very heavy and will not hold a raised position in Pandora. Lift only the minimum amount required and do not stand under the door in Pandora, OH.

A clicking sound without any door or motor movement often points to the opener's relay engaging without the motor actually starting in Pandora. This can indicate a failed motor capacitor that prevents the motor from starting despite the control circuit functioning correctly in Pandora, OH. It can also indicate the logic board attempting to start the cycle and immediately detecting a fault condition in Pandora. EZ Open isolates whether the issue is in the motor circuit or the control circuit through systematic testing in Pandora, OH.

Yes, every residential garage door opener includes a manual emergency release in Pandora. Pull the cord with the red handle hanging from the trolley to disconnect the door from the opener in Pandora, OH. Once disconnected, the door can be lifted by hand if the spring system is functioning correctly in Pandora. If the door feels very heavy when lifted manually, do not continue, this indicates a spring problem rather than an opener problem in Pandora, OH.

This usually indicates the opener isn't correctly detecting that the door has reached its travel limit in Pandora. The travel limit sensor or switch may have failed, or the limit settings may have been knocked out of calibration in Pandora, OH. This is different from a force limit issue, which causes the opener to stop short, this is a failure to recognize the door has finished its travel in Pandora. EZ Open recalibrates or repairs the limit detection system to resolve this in Pandora, OH.
